Elmbridge Borough Council is seeking a proactive Project Manager to lead diverse environmental and operational projects. You will work closely with multidisciplinary teams, ensuring effective service delivery during Local Government Reorganisation.
Ideal candidates will possess strong project management expertise and excellent communication skills. The role offers flexible working arrangements, contributing to a supportive culture committed to career development.

How to prepare for a job interview at Elmbridge Borough Council
β¨Know Your Projects
Familiarise yourself with the specific environmental and operational projects that Elmbridge Borough Council is involved in. Be ready to discuss how your project management expertise can contribute to these initiatives, showcasing your understanding of their goals and challenges.
β¨Showcase Communication Skills
Since excellent communication is key for this role, prepare examples of how you've effectively communicated with multidisciplinary teams in the past. Think about times when you resolved conflicts or facilitated collaboration, as these stories will highlight your ability to lead diverse groups.
β¨Emphasise Flexibility
With the role offering hybrid and flexible hours, be prepared to discuss how you manage your time and adapt to changing circumstances. Share experiences where you've successfully navigated shifting priorities or worked remotely, demonstrating your ability to thrive in a flexible work environment.
β¨Align with Their Culture
Research Elmbridge Borough Council's commitment to career development and supportive culture. During the interview, express your enthusiasm for personal growth and how you see yourself contributing to a positive team atmosphere. This alignment can set you apart as a candidate who fits well within their values.
